Q: Is 2,038,422 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,038,422 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,038,422 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2038422 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 181 362 543 1,086 1,877 3,754 5,631 11,262 339,737 679,474 1,019,211 and 2,038,422, with no remainder.

Since 2,038,422 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,038,422, it is not a prime number.
